Understanding the Basics:

Before delving into the specifics, it's essential to grasp the basics of air filters. The dimensions 20x20x1 refer to the filter's size, with a length and width of 20 inches and a thickness of 1 inch. This is a standard size for many residential HVAC systems.

Fiberglass Filters:

Fiberglass filters are cost-effective and readily available. Their purpose is to collect bigger particles like dust and lint. However, they may not be as effective at trapping smaller particles like pollen and bacteria. While suitable for basic filtration, they might not be the best choice for those with allergies or respiratory issues.

Pleated Filters:

Pleated filters, made from polyester or cotton paper, offer superior filtration compared to fiberglass. The pleats increase the surface area, allowing for more effective trapping of particles. These filters are available in various MERV (Minimum Efficiency Reporting Value) ratings, indicating their efficiency in capturing particles of different sizes.

HEPA Filters:

High-efficiency particulate Air (HEPA) filters are renowned for their exceptional filtration capabilities. They can capture particles as small as 0.3 microns, making them ideal for trapping allergens like pet dander, pollen, and even some viruses. However, due to their dense structure, HEPA filters may slightly restrict airflow, requiring careful consideration in HVAC systems.

Electrostatic Filters:

Electrostatic filters work by drawing in and holding particles with an electric charge. They can be either washable or disposable. While reusable options offer long-term cost savings, disposable electrostatic filters eliminate the hassle of cleaning but may be less environmentally friendly. These filters are effective at capturing a wide range of particles, making them suitable for households with diverse air quality concerns.

Choosing the Right Filter for You:

Choosing the right air filter for your HVAC system involves several considerations that go beyond the filter type. Here are some crucial factors to keep in mind when selecting the most suitable filter for your needs:


1. Filter Efficiency Rating:

Understanding the Minimum Efficiency Reporting Value (MERV) rating is essential. Higher values in the MERV grading system correspond to stronger filtration; ratings vary from 1 to 20. HEPA filters typically have a MERV rating of 17-20, while fiberglass filters may range from 1 to 4. Consider your specific air quality needs and any respiratory conditions in your household when choosing the appropriate MERV rating.


2. Allergies and Respiratory Conditions:

If allergies or respiratory conditions are a concern, opt for filters with higher MERV ratings or specifically designed for allergen reduction. HEPA filters, in particular, are effective in capturing tiny particles that can trigger allergies or worsen respiratory issues.


3. Cost and Budget:

Consider your budget constraints when selecting an air filter. While higher MERV-rated filters often provide better filtration, they can also be more expensive. Balance your desire for clean air with your financial considerations.


4. System Compatibility:

Make sure the filter you have selected works with the HVAC system in your home. Some high-efficiency filters, like HEPA filters, maybe too dense for certain systems and could restrict airflow, leading to increased energy consumption and potential system damage. Check your HVAC system's specifications and recommendations from the manufacturer.


5. Filter Lifespan and Maintenance:

Evaluate the filter's lifespan and maintenance requirements. Some filters, such as washable electrostatic filters, are reusable, offering long-term cost savings. However, they may require more frequent cleaning. Pleated filters typically need replacement every 3 to 6 months, while HEPA filters may last up to a year.


6. Environmental Impact:

Consider the environmental impact of the filter. Washable and reusable filters contribute to reduced waste compared to disposable filters. Seek out eco-friendly solutions that complement your objectives for sustainability.


7. Airflow and Pressure Drop:

Assess the impact of the filter on your HVAC system's airflow and pressure drop. Filters with higher MERV ratings or dense constructions can impede airflow, potentially reducing system efficiency. Consult your HVAC system's documentation to find the recommended balance between filtration efficiency and minimal impact on airflow.


8. Odor Control Features:

Some filters come with additional features for odor control, such as activated carbon layers. If eliminating odors is a priority, consider filters designed specifically for this purpose.
